Introduction to Polestar

Polestar, the Swedish automotive brand, has emerged as a frontrunner in the electric vehicle (EV) market, focusing on high-performance electric cars that embody cutting-edge technology and sustainability. Launched in 2017 as a performance brand of Volvo Cars and Geely, Polestar emphasises innovation and eco-friendly solutions, acting on the escalating demand for sustainable transportation amidst global climate concerns. With an increasing number of manufacturers pivoting towards electrification, Polestar’s role is becoming increasingly significant in the automotive landscape.

Recent Developments

In September 2023, Polestar officially unveiled its latest model, the Polestar 3, an all-electric SUV that promises to redefine luxury and performance in the electric space. The Polestar 3 incorporates a sleek design, augmented reality head-up display, and advanced safety features powered by the latest technology from the Volvo group. Aimed at competing with established luxury electric SUVs, such as the Tesla Model X and the upcoming Rivian R1S, the Polestar 3 is equipped with a dual-motor powertrain, capable of accelerating from 0 to 60 mph in under five seconds.

Furthermore, Polestar has been actively expanding its production capabilities by establishing a new manufacturing facility in the United States, set to bolster its global presence. This strategic move is expected to reduce supply chain complexities and enhance delivery timelines for North American customers.

Sustainability Commitment

Polestar has made a strong commitment to sustainability, pledging to become climate neutral by 2030. The carmaker emphasizes the use of recycled materials and renewable energy sources in its production processes, aiming to inspire change throughout the automotive industry. Currently, the Polestar 2, another electric model in their lineup, has been made with sustainable materials, including vegan interiors and a unique paint finish using a process that reduces emissions.
